Think of it more like the Opera RAM expansion pack.  It is just RAM with no media card at all.  If this were to come out for either the new M3 or SC product, programs would be stored on the slot-1 card, but then temporarily placed in the RAM pack for execution.  Once the power is turned off, the contents of the RAM pack would be lost.

nyuk, the GBA is slowly dying, and it's probably not worth their time to work much more on it.  Some games simply aren't compatible because of the slower RAM, which is a hardware issue, so no software patch will be able to fix it.

Yep, it's likely to just be a memory pak for slot 2.  If that's the case, it SHOULD be cheaper since a regular slot2 SC (except the rumble) already has memory in it, plus all the other chips in it. They may just need to update the SCDS's firmware to take advantage of it.

If any of the SC team reads this, maybe they should have slightly more than 32megs in it.....that way large GBA roms (Yggdra, for example) could be patched with cheats and whatnot that make the file bigger and it would still work.
